Symptom
- After transferring a Model to a target tenant via ".package" or ".tgz", The model's public dimension properties are different than they were on the source tenant.
- If the model uses Public Dimension, indicated by italicized dimension properties. Overwritten italicized properties will not be transferred to the target system.
Environment
- SAP Analytics Cloud 2023.21
Reproducing the Issue
- Create a Public Account Dimension, “Public_Dim"
- Add a member ID and populate its description and/or dimension property.
- Create a Model that uses "Public_Dim".
- Notice "Public_Dim" descriptions or properties are in italics. This indicates they have been inherited from the Public Dimension.
- Override an italicized cell by repopulating the cell.
- Export the Model and all its dependencies (including “Public_Dim") via ".package" or ".tgz"
- Import the ".package" or ".tgz" onto a different tenant
- Notice any overwritten public dimension cells will not be transferred.
